Anyone out there hankering for a decent copy of the MOXIES "Get A Move On" / "Please Don't Go"(Monza 1126) ?
This was my collection copy that I obtained nearly 30 years ago via a mammoth trade / swap session with Ray R.
I have since upgraded, and the party that was interested in my spare has never responded after several months as a "hold", so:

Condition - labels are clean, with slight age wear at inner ridge and outer bevel. If you want a grade for this banana yellow label I'd say VG+
There is no writing on either side.

"Get A Move On" - visually VG. I would grade higher if not for light groove playwear... almost looks like a haze in the wax (but it is not)
One or two tiny pinhead sized press bubbles, as in most copies I gather...
Plays VG+..only lite noise at intro and after cold fade, no clicks or pops at all.

"Please Don't Go" - visually looks full sheen, would be very clean but the surface has a skidtype, wavy mark across the play surface..about 1/16 of an inch wide, extending across. It is not a deep scratch. I do not hear any clicks or pops thru headphones. I also see a few hairline marks. I'll be safe and say this side plays VG+

I A/B'd my near mint upgrade to this copy and there is only slight improvement heard with the near mint disc, so whoever gets this should be pleased from an audio standpoint.

Overall - a solid VG copy sans any noisy imperfections.
